Policeman hurt in Riverside brawl

Clevelend Police have revealed an officer was taken to hospital after being attacked by fans at Manchester City's 8-1 defeat at Middlesbrough.

Shrews take Hart from call-up

Shrewsbury are set to claim a £500,000 windfall after former star Joe Hart was named in the England squad to face USA and Trinidad & Tobago.

City capitulate as Boro hit eight

Sven-Goran Eriksson's anticipated final match as boss of Manchester City ended in humiliation as his 10-man side lost 8-1 at Middlesbrough.
